Lockheed Martin Corporation (LMT) has recently achieved a notable milestone, reinforcing its standing in the aerospace and defense industry. The company’s performance comes amid ongoing global defense spending, with some market observers suggesting the stock may be attractively positioned relative to its fundamentals.

- Lockheed Martin recently achieved a new milestone, though specific details remain undisclosed in the source. The milestone likely relates to market capitalization, contract awards, or operational output.
- The company’s strong backlog—reportedly exceeding $150 billion in prior quarters—provides long-term revenue visibility. This backlog includes major programs such as the F-35, THAAD, and space-based systems.
- Defense spending trends remain favorable. Global military expenditures have risen in response to security concerns, benefiting prime contractors like Lockheed Martin.
- The stock has been described as potentially undervalued by some analysts, based on its price-to-earnings ratio relative to historical averages and peer comparisons. However, such views are subject to market conditions.
- Lockheed Martin continues to generate solid free cash flow, which supports its capital allocation strategy. The company has consistently returned capital to shareholders through dividends and buybacks.
- Operational challenges, such as supply chain disruptions and labor constraints, could pressure margins in the near term. The company is actively managing these risks through diversification and automation investments.

Lockheed Martin Corporation (LMT) has reportedly hit a new milestone, according to recent coverage. The defense contractor continues to benefit from robust demand for its core platforms, including the F-35 fighter jet, missile systems, and space technologies. In recent weeks, the company’s share price has reflected renewed investor interest in the defense sector, driven by geopolitical tensions and increased government budgets.
The milestone, while not specified in detail in the source, appears to coincide with Lockheed Martin’s consistent operational performance and its substantial order backlog. The company has emphasized cost-control measures and efficiency improvements in its latest earnings commentary. Additionally, Lockheed Martin remains a key player in the U.S. Department of Defense’s modernization programs, which could support future revenue streams.
Market data suggests that LMT’s valuation metrics have drawn attention from value-oriented investors. The aerospace and defense sector as a whole has experienced mixed performance this year, with Lockheed Martin’s stock showing relative resilience. The company’s dividend yield and share buyback programs also continue to be factors in its investment profile.

Market analysts have noted that Lockheed Martin’s recent milestone underscores the company’s ability to execute in a demanding environment. The defense sector often exhibits lower volatility compared to broader markets, making stocks like LMT a potential consideration for portfolios seeking stability. However, valuation assessments vary, and recent price movements may already reflect positive expectations.
Some research suggests that Lockheed Martin’s exposure to classified programs and international sales could provide additional growth levers. International demand for the F-35, in particular, remains strong, with several allied nations expanding their fleets. This international dimension may help offset potential shifts in U.S. defense spending priorities.
Investors should be mindful that defense stocks are sensitive to policy changes and geopolitical developments. While current conditions appear supportive, any significant shift in government budgets or export regulations could alter the outlook. Additionally, Lockheed Martin’s reliance on a few major programs introduces concentration risk.
Overall, the company’s recent milestone may be viewed as a positive sign, but prudent investors would weigh both the opportunities and the inherent uncertainties in the defense sector. Objective analysis of financial statements and order trends remains essential when evaluating such stocks.
